acts of sexual and other deviance precipitated by space travel; such activities generally are not sanctioned by NASA
Astrochick gets really high marks for peeing herself to avoid pitstops on her way to off the other woman;such singleminded focus is the sine qua non of astronaughtyness.

by Richard A February 07, 2007

